Transaction 152b37a593d7bca1cd64ee9304deecc16f6b2b5daee93cb04cac7f58591aa86c

1 Input
2 Outputs
  • 152b37a593d7bca1cd64ee9304deecc16f6b2b5daee93cb04cac7f58591aa86c:0
  • value  1983186
    address  1EQECLzKddAaoUw31b9a12tczG6oEatZa1
  • 152b37a593d7bca1cd64ee9304deecc16f6b2b5daee93cb04cac7f58591aa86c:1
  • value  1506155339
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X